none
用Thread 怎样写代码?QQ:932954173 群号:110912274 RRS feed

  • 问题

  • Josh(932954173)  8:57:16
    高手 WindowsFormsApplication1.rar文件,是用VS2008写的 在QQ群号:110912274 的共享里可以找到WindowsFormsApplication1.rar。

    Josh(932954173)  9:00:21
    原计划是 在程序执行datagridviewtoexcel1()时将progressbar的窗体也启动,并根据datagridviewtoexcel1()传递的执行情况设置progressbar的progresspercentage.
    Josh(932954173)  9:00:33
    高手帮忙改一下

    2010年5月21日 1:14

答案

  • 呵呵,我估计是看明白了。

    想在从grid导出到excel的时候在界面上显示进度条。

    这个比较简单的做法是

    你可以知道导出到excel的行数,每导出一行更新一下进度条。或者显示一个伪进度条,导出完成的时候停止就好了。

    不过这样可能有可能导致界面死掉。

    所以最好用线程同步的方式来做这个工作。


    family as water
    2010年5月21日 1:46

全部回复

  • 你好!

         我不是很理解你遇到的问题是什么,请详细描述你遇到的问题啊!


    周雪峰
    2010年5月21日 1:21
    版主
  • 呵呵,我估计是看明白了。

    想在从grid导出到excel的时候在界面上显示进度条。

    这个比较简单的做法是

    你可以知道导出到excel的行数,每导出一行更新一下进度条。或者显示一个伪进度条,导出完成的时候停止就好了。

    不过这样可能有可能导致界面死掉。

    所以最好用线程同步的方式来做这个工作。


    family as water
    2010年5月21日 1:46